Output d94ee7bc62a7953f3569b31867a66098602886c07e2e71b82c8e11785fcb5309:0

value
103800649
script pubkey
OP_0 OP_PUSHBYTES_20 57377a64b8ae95a6c8a25f719dfa566e88db299d
address
bc1q2umh5e9c4626dj9ztacem7jkd6ydk2vaf9yjzv
transaction
d94ee7bc62a7953f3569b31867a66098602886c07e2e71b82c8e11785fcb5309
spent
true